diff options
author | Tom Marshall <tdm@cyngn.com> | 2014-10-07 23:53:29 -0700 |
---|---|---|
committer | Tom Marshall <tdm@cyngn.com> | 2014-10-08 00:35:47 -0700 |
commit | 11f589a4b6044ffb146b0e901937d8ec722251ed (patch) | |
tree | 0990b1f8e3314f7c3f22de6a235e9fdd828990fb | |
parent | 650e23e65f67f51c92ffea92f3714827d93be598 (diff) | |
download | android_external_exfat-11f589a4b6044ffb146b0e901937d8ec722251ed.tar.gz android_external_exfat-11f589a4b6044ffb146b0e901937d8ec722251ed.tar.bz2 android_external_exfat-11f589a4b6044ffb146b0e901937d8ec722251ed.zip |
exfat: Fix symlink generationcm-11.0-XNPH05Q-tomato-9828f8e9cccm-11.0-XNPH05Q-bacon-5229c4ef56staging/cm-12.0-cafstable/cm-11.0-XNG3Cstable/cm-11.0-XNG2Sstable/cm-11.0-XNF9Xstable/cm-11.0-XNF8Ystable/cm-11.0shipping/cm-11.0cm-11.0
* Don't require inclusion of a separate package for symlinks. The
symlinks should always be present if the main package builds.
* Don't depend on anything for symlink targets.
Change-Id: Ida6e2f1840f8c011e9764da38b26e2b349682f85
-rw-r--r-- | Android.mk | 10 |
1 files changed, 6 insertions, 4 deletions
@@ -12,11 +12,12 @@ LOCAL_SRC_FILES := main.c LOCAL_SHARED_LIBRARIES += libz libc LOCAL_STATIC_LIBRARIES += libexfat_mount libexfat_fsck libexfat_mkfs LOCAL_STATIC_LIBRARIES += libexfat libfuse +SYMLINKS := $(addprefix $(TARGET_OUT)/bin/,$(LINKS)) +LOCAL_ADDITIONAL_DEPENDENCIES := $(SYMLINKS) include $(BUILD_EXECUTABLE) -SYMLINKS := $(addprefix $(TARGET_OUT)/bin/,$(LINKS)) $(SYMLINKS): EXFAT_BINARY := $(LOCAL_MODULE) -$(SYMLINKS): $(LOCAL_INSTALLED_MODULE) $(LOCAL_PATH)/Android.mk +$(SYMLINKS): @echo "Symlink: $@ -> $(EXFAT_BINARY)" @mkdir -p $(dir $@) @rm -rf $@ @@ -37,11 +38,12 @@ LOCAL_STATIC_LIBRARIES += libz libc LOCAL_STATIC_LIBRARIES += libexfat_mount libexfat_fsck libexfat_mkfs LOCAL_STATIC_LIBRARIES += libexfat libfuse LOCAL_FORCE_STATIC_EXECUTABLE := true +RECOVERY_SYMLINKS := $(addprefix $(TARGET_RECOVERY_ROOT_OUT)/sbin/,$(LINKS)) +LOCAL_ADDITIONAL_DEPENDENCIES := $(RECOVERY_SYMLINKS) include $(BUILD_EXECUTABLE) -RECOVERY_SYMLINKS := $(addprefix $(TARGET_RECOVERY_ROOT_OUT)/sbin/,$(LINKS)) $(RECOVERY_SYMLINKS): EXFAT_BINARY := mount.exfat -$(RECOVERY_SYMLINKS): $(LOCAL_INSTALLED_MODULE) $(LOCAL_PATH)/Android.mk +$(RECOVERY_SYMLINKS): @echo "Symlink: $@ -> $(EXFAT_BINARY)" @mkdir -p $(dir $@) @rm -rf $@ |